枪的精度和什么有关?

是不是主要就是由膛线和弹药决定的? 这两个因素大概占枪械精度的百分之多少?还有什么其他大幅决定枪械精度和小幅决定枪械精度的因素吗?(当然使用者技术除外)

首先,弹药的决定因素比枪本身大。

其次,第二重要的不是膛线,是公差。

枪内部零件越多,公差就越大,精度就越低。因为在击发点火后枪内零件肯定会震动的。
像德国的G3步枪,同样是7.62×51弹药规格,但精度比FAL和M14差很多,原因不仅是因为零件多,而且是半自由式导气原理,非刚性闭锁气流,弹头还没出膛内部零件就开始动了,所以精度不高。

导气原理也会影响公差,M16以精度闻名于世,原因之一就是气吹式导气原理,但缺点是可靠性不足,经不起劣质弹药和恶劣环境的长期折腾。
德国的HK416就是把M4A1的气吹式的上机匣换成短程活塞式的,可靠性要好得多,但精度也有所下降。
一般情况下的精度排名是:气动式>短程活塞>长程活塞

半自动狙击枪已经很多了,但手动狙击枪依然是主流,原因就是旋转后拉式枪机结构简单,公差低,对精度几乎没有过多的影响。

左轮手枪精度比自动手枪好也是这个原因。

今天工作太忙,就先答这么多,如果楼主觉得我说得有道理,那请给我两天时间让我把剩下的答完
温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-04-14
首先是基础设计
栓动的话一般都比自动的精度高很多,因为发射时整个枪膛几乎静止。
然后是枪管,一般认为枪管越长精度越高,威力越大。步枪一般10寸枪管,但是狙击步枪可能要17寸。
再有就是精度问题了……

我这个算是补充。膜拜各路大神。
第2个回答  2013-04-13
当然减震器(枪托)也是很重要的。另外枪管的长度和膛线密度的比列也有一点关系。弹药倒没什么,
相似回答